Understanding Surface Set Core Bits: What You Need to Know First

Before diving into supplier research, it's essential to understand what a surface set core bit is and why its quality matters. Surface set core bits are specialized drilling tools used primarily in geological drilling, mineral exploration, and subsurface investigation. Unlike other core bits, they feature diamond particles "set" on the surface of the bit's matrix body, which allows for efficient cutting through abrasive or hard rock formations like granite, basalt, or quartzite.

Key features of a high-quality surface set core bit include: a robust matrix body (often made of tungsten carbide or steel to withstand high torque), evenly distributed diamond grit (for consistent cutting), and a design tailored to specific rock types (e.g., soft, medium, or hard formations). These bits are often paired with core drilling accessories like reaming shells, core barrels, or drill rods to complete the drilling system—so suppliers who offer a range of compatible accessories can simplify your sourcing process.

Why does this matter when choosing a supplier? Because not all surface set core bits are created equal. A subpar bit might wear out quickly, produce inaccurate core samples, or even fail mid-drill, leading to project delays and increased costs. Verified suppliers prioritize quality control, ensuring their bits meet industry standards (like ISO or API specifications) and are tested for performance in real-world conditions.

Why Verified Suppliers Are Non-Negotiable

In the age of online marketplaces, it's easy to stumble upon suppliers offering "unbeatable" prices for surface set core bits. But here's the catch: many of these vendors cut corners on materials, skip quality testing, or lack the expertise to support your specific needs. Working with an unverified supplier can lead to:

  • Subpar performance: Bits that dull quickly or fail to penetrate hard rock, reducing drilling efficiency.
  • Safety risks: Weak matrix bodies or poorly set diamonds can cause bit breakage, endangering workers or damaging equipment.
  • Financial losses: Wasted money on replacement bits, project delays, and potential legal issues from non-compliant tools.
  • Reputational damage: If core samples are inaccurate due to a faulty bit, your geological data (and credibility) could be compromised.

Verified suppliers, on the other hand, provide peace of mind. They have a track record of delivering consistent quality, offer transparent communication, and stand behind their products with warranties or after-sales support. For industries like geological drilling, where precision is critical, this reliability isn't just a luxury—it's a necessity.

Key Factors to Verify a Surface Set Core Bit Supplier

So, what makes a supplier "verified"? It's not just about having a fancy website or a high star rating. True verification involves digging into specific factors that indicate trustworthiness, expertise, and commitment to quality. Below are the critical criteria to evaluate:

1. Industry Experience and Expertise

Look for suppliers with a proven track record in the drilling tools industry—ideally 5+ years of experience. Seasoned suppliers understand the nuances of surface set core bit design, from diamond selection to matrix body composition, and can advise you on the best bit for your project (e.g., a surface set core bit with coarser diamond grit for hard rock vs. finer grit for softer formations). Ask about their client base: do they work with geological survey companies, mining operations, or construction firms? A diverse portfolio often indicates adaptability and reliability.

2. Certifications and Compliance

Reputable suppliers will proudly display certifications that validate their commitment to quality and safety. Key certifications to look for include:

  • ISO 9001: Ensures the supplier follows international quality management standards.
  • API Spec 7-1: Relevant for suppliers serving the oil and gas industry, ensuring bits meet drilling performance requirements.
  • CE Marking: Required for suppliers selling to the European union, indicating compliance with health, safety, and environmental standards.

Don't just take their word for it—ask for copies of these certifications. Legitimate suppliers will provide them promptly, while untrustworthy ones may make excuses or avoid the request.

3. Product Quality Control and Testing

A verified supplier should have rigorous quality control (QC) processes in place. Ask about their testing protocols: Do they test each batch of surface set core bits for hardness, diamond adhesion, and cutting performance? Do they use third-party labs for independent verification? Some suppliers even provide test reports or videos of bits in action, which can give you confidence in their performance.

4. Customer Reviews and References

Customer feedback is a goldmine of information. Check review platforms like Google, Trustpilot, or industry-specific forums (e.g., drilling forums or geological exploration groups) for unbiased opinions. Look for patterns: Are clients praising the supplier's delivery times? Complaining about inconsistent bit quality? Also, ask the supplier for references—preferably from clients in your industry. A quick call to a reference can reveal insights you won't find online, like how the supplier handles returns or resolves issues.

5. Manufacturing Capabilities and Scalability

If you're ordering in bulk (e.g., for a large mining project), ensure the supplier can meet your volume needs. Ask about their production capacity: How many surface set core bits can they manufacture monthly? Do they have backup suppliers for raw materials (like diamonds or matrix powder) to avoid delays? Suppliers with in-house manufacturing facilities (rather than third-party OEMs) often have better control over quality and lead times.

6. Pricing and Minimum Order Quantities (MOQs)

While price shouldn't be the sole deciding factor, it's important to find a supplier whose pricing aligns with your budget. Be wary of prices that seem too low—they may indicate cutting corners on materials. Similarly, clarify MOQs upfront: some suppliers require large orders, which may not be feasible for small projects. Many verified suppliers offer flexibility, however, especially if you're a repeat customer.

Comparison of Supplier Verification Methods

Verification Method How to Do It Pros Cons
Certifications Check Request copies of ISO, API, or CE certificates and verify them online. Objective, third-party validation of quality standards. Certificates can be forged; always cross-verify with issuing bodies.
Customer Reviews Search Google, Trustpilot, or industry forums for client feedback. Real-world insights into performance and service. Reviews can be fake (positive or negative); look for detailed, recent comments.
Sample Testing Order a small batch of bits and test them in your drilling conditions. Directly evaluates product performance. Time-consuming and may incur upfront costs.
Factory Audit Arrange a virtual or in-person tour of the supplier's manufacturing facility. Reveals production processes, QC measures, and scalability. Costly (for in-person audits) and may not be feasible for international suppliers.

Step-by-Step Guide to Finding Verified Suppliers Online

Now that you know what to look for, let's break down the process of finding verified surface set core bit suppliers online into actionable steps:

Step 1: Define Your Requirements Clearly

Before you start searching, outline your specific needs. Ask yourself:

  • What type of rock will you be drilling (soft, medium, or hard)?
  • What diameter core samples do you need (e.g., NQ, HQ, or PQ sizes)?
  • What's your budget per bit, and what's your total order quantity?
  • Do you need additional core drilling accessories (e.g., reaming shells, core lifters)?
  • What's your timeline for delivery?

Having clear requirements will help you filter suppliers efficiently and avoid wasting time on vendors who can't meet your needs.

Step 2: Use Reputable B2B Marketplaces

B2B platforms like Alibaba, Thomasnet, or Made-in-China are popular starting points, but not all suppliers on these sites are verified. To narrow down the options:

  • Use filters to select "Verified Suppliers" or "Gold Suppliers" (these pay for additional vetting by the platform).
  • Search using specific keywords: "surface set core bit," "ISO certified surface set core bit," or "geological drilling core bit."
  • Check the supplier's "Company Profile" section: Look for details like years in business, manufacturing capacity, and certifications.

Avoid suppliers with incomplete profiles or generic product descriptions—these are red flags for lack of professionalism.

Step 3: Explore Industry Directories and Associations

Industry associations often maintain directories of verified suppliers. For example:

  • International Association of Drilling Contractors (IADC): Represents drilling professionals and lists suppliers adhering to industry best practices.
  • American Exploration and Mining Association (AEMA): Connects suppliers with mining and exploration companies, with a focus on ethical sourcing.
  • European Drilling Association (EDA): For suppliers serving the European market, ensuring compliance with EU regulations.

Membership in these associations requires adherence to strict standards, making them a reliable source of verified suppliers.

Step 4: Vet Supplier Websites Thoroughly

A supplier's website can reveal a lot about their legitimacy. Look for:

  • Detailed product pages: High-quality images, specifications (diamond grit size, matrix hardness, bit diameter), and application notes.
  • About Us section: Information about the company's history, mission, and manufacturing facilities.
  • Contact information: A physical address, phone number, and email (avoid suppliers with only a contact form).
  • Blog or resources: Articles on drilling tips, bit maintenance, or industry trends indicate expertise and a commitment to customer education.

If a website is poorly designed, has broken links, or lacks key information, proceed with caution.

Step 5: Request Samples and Evaluate Performance

Once you've shortlisted 2-3 suppliers, order samples of their surface set core bits. Even if it costs extra, testing is worth the investment. Evaluate the samples based on:

  • Build quality: Check for cracks in the matrix body, loose diamond particles, or uneven grit distribution.
  • Cutting performance: Test the bit in a material similar to your project's rock type (e.g., granite for hard rock projects).
  • Durability: How many meters can the bit drill before showing signs of wear?

Don't hesitate to ask the supplier for guidance on testing—they should be willing to help you get accurate results.

Step 6: Negotiate Terms and Finalize the Partnership

After selecting a supplier, negotiate the details of your order, including pricing, MOQ, delivery timeline, and payment terms (e.g., 30% upfront, 70% upon delivery). Ensure everything is in writing, and review the contract carefully for hidden fees or vague clauses (e.g., "delivery within 30 days" vs. "delivery within 30 days of payment"). A verified supplier will be transparent and willing to adjust terms to meet your needs.

Common Pitfalls to Avoid When Sourcing Online

Even with careful research, it's easy to fall for common scams or mistakes. Here's what to watch out for:

Pitfall 1: Prioritizing Price Over Quality

A $50 surface set core bit might seem like a steal, but if it fails after 10 meters of drilling, you'll end up paying more in replacements than if you'd invested in a $150 high-quality bit. Focus on value (quality + performance + service) rather than the lowest price.

Pitfall 2: Ignoring Red Flags in Communication

Poor communication is often a sign of bigger issues. If a supplier takes days to respond to emails, avoids your questions, or uses broken English, they may lack the infrastructure to support your project. Trust your gut—if something feels off, move on.

Pitfall 3: Skipping Due Diligence on Certifications

Never accept "certifications available upon request" without following up. Fake certificates are common in the drilling tool industry, so always verify with the issuing body (e.g., check ISO certification numbers on the ISO website).

Pitfall 4: Overlooking After-Sales Support

What happens if a batch of bits is defective? A verified supplier will offer a warranty, return policy, or replacement guarantee. Avoid suppliers who refuse to address issues or blame "user error" without investigation.
